What is skiplagging?
Skiplagging is a type of flight deal, also known as a hidden-city ticket, where you plan to get off at the layover city rather than the final, ticketed destination. Typically, airlines charge more for direct flights and less for flights with stops. When you see a flight marked as a "Skiplagged Rate", that means this itinerary will continue on to another destination, but you will get off at the layover stop. What are the top tourist attractions in Alicante, Valencia community?
1. Santa Barbara Castle: This historic castle is perched on a hilltop overlooking the city and offers stunning views of the surrounding area. 2. Postiguet Beach: This popular beach is located in the heart of the city and offers a wide stretch of golden sand and clear blue waters. 3. Explanada de España: This iconic promenade is lined with palm trees and colorful mosaic tiles and is a popular spot for strolling, people-watching, and enjoying outdoor cafes. 4. Tabarca Island: This small island off the coast of Alicante is a popular day trip destination, known for its crystal-clear waters and charming fishing village. 5. Basilica of Santa Maria: This beautiful church is one of the oldest in the city and features a mix of Gothic, Baroque, and Renaissance architecture. 6. MARQ Archaeological Museum: This award-winning museum showcases the rich history of the Alicante region through interactive exhibits and artifacts. 7. Mercado Central: This bustling indoor market is a must-visit for foodies, offering a wide variety of fresh produce, meats, and seafood. 8. What is the weather like in Alicante, Valencia community?
The weather in Alicante, located in the Valencia community of Spain, is typically warm and sunny. Summers are hot and dry, with average temperatures ranging from 25-30 degrees Celsius (77-86 degrees Fahrenheit). Winters are mild with temperatures averaging around 15 degrees Celsius (59 degrees Fahrenheit). The region experiences very little rainfall, with most precipitation occurring in the fall and winter months. Overall, the weather in Alicante is pleasant and enjoyable for most of the year.
